4. AI Processing

Lawgbook uses artificial intelligence to analyze communications, match them to matters, and generate time entry descriptions. By default, this processing is performed using third-party AI model providers via API. For enterprise customers, self-hosted AI models are available so that communications data never leaves your firm's infrastructure.

Regardless of the deployment model, the following safeguards apply:

  • Your firm's data is never used to train AI models
  • AI outputs are auditable and can be reviewed before syncing to your practice management software
  • You can configure which AI models are used in your environment
  • AI providers are contractually prohibited from retaining or using your data

7. Data Residency and Hosting

Lawgbook offers configurable data residency. Your firm can choose the geographic region where your data is stored and processed. Available regions and any applicable restrictions are discussed during onboarding.

If your firm is located in the European Economic Area (EEA) or the United Kingdom and your data is processed outside those regions, we rely on appropriate legal mechanisms (such as Standard Contractual Clauses) to ensure lawful data transfers.

8. Data Retention

Lawgbook retains communications data according to the retention period configured by your firm. You can set and adjust your data retention policy at any time through the platform.

Account information is retained for the duration of your subscription and for a reasonable period afterward to fulfill legal and business obligations. Website analytics data is retained in aggregated form.

Upon termination of your subscription, you may request deletion of all your firm's data. We will process such requests within 30 days, subject to any legal retention requirements.
